What Is the Cost of Living Near Grand Rapids?

Understanding the cost of living near Grand Rapids is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at USCG Station Manistee.
Grand Rapids' Cost of Living Index is approximately 89.5 (10.5% less expensive than US average; 2.0% less than MI average). Western MI city, growing, affordable housing. The Rapid b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from USCG Station Manistee,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of USCG Station Manistee sal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$40 (The Rapid mon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,210 - $3,580+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
